Two sisters died of snakebite on Saturday in a village in Sonbhadra district of Uttar Pradesh. It is being told that both the sisters were sleeping on the cot during the night. Meanwhile, a poisonous snake bit both of them. In a hurry, the relatives took both of them to the hospital, where the doctors declared them dead. Please inform that the matter pertains to Bairpur village under Obra police station area of the district. Where two daughters of resident Sanjay Kumar died of snake bite. It is being told that after having dinner on Saturday night, the whole family went to sleep. Whereas, Sanjay’s two daughters Rita (3) and Sita (6) were sleeping on the cot late at night when the snake bit both of them. Both the sisters raised an alarm on the snake bite, so that the relatives came to know about it. There, when the relatives of the girls opened the snake nearby, they saw a snake coming out of the room. Meanwhile, the health of both of them started deteriorating. After which the relatives took both of them to the Community Health Center, Chopan. Where the doctors declared him dead. The death of both created chaos in the family.

According to the information, Sanjay had 4 daughters and a son. One of his daughters had died three months earlier. After this, now his 2 more daughters died. Obra Station House Officer (SHO) Avinash Kumar Singh said that Rita (four) and Sita (seven), two daughters of Sanjay Gurjar, a resident of Bairpur village, were sleeping on the cot on Saturday night. Meanwhile, at 11 o’clock in the night, a poisonous snake came from somewhere and bit both the sisters, due to which both of them died.
